The house
We bought a falling-down Portuguese-era house in 2017 and spent two years undoing decades of bad additions rather than making new ones. What's left is the original laterite stone, the original floor tiles, and eleven rooms with nothing matching on purpose.
Breakfast comes from the kitchen garden out back. Dinner is whatever's ready — we tell you at check-in, not before.
